Materials:
 
The polishing pads in the image consist of two key components:
 
• Working Layer: The fuzzy, textured surface is typically made of synthetic fibers (e.g., polyester blends) or wool. These materials provide controlled abrasion and polishing action.
 
• Backing Layer: The black, smooth side (visible on the left pad) features a hook-and-loop (Velcro-like) system or foam, designed to attach securely to a polishing machine’s backing plate. The red intermediate layer may be a cushioning foam for flexibility and even pressure distribution.
 
Purpose:
 
These pads are used to polish, buff, and refine surfaces to remove defects (e.g., scratches, swirl marks, oxidation) and achieve a smooth, glossy finish.
 
Functions:
 
• Abrasion & Defect Removal: The textured fibers abrade the surface (e.g., paint, wood, metal, stone) to level imperfections.
 
• Polishing & Gloss Enhancement: When used with polishing compounds, the pad refines the surface, boosting shine and smoothness.
 
• Conformability: The flexible structure conforms to curved or uneven surfaces (e.g., car body panels, stone countertops), ensuring uniform contact.
 
Application Scenarios:
 
• Automotive Detailing: Polishing car paint to remove swirl marks, restore luster, or prepare for waxing.
 
• Woodworking & Furniture: Finishing wooden surfaces (tables, cabinets) to achieve a polished, professional look.
 
• Stone Care: Buffing marble, granite, or tile floors/countertops to renew their shine.
 
• Metalworking: Polishing metal parts (e.g., aluminum wheels, stainless steel fixtures) to remove oxidation and create a reflective finish.
 
• Industrial Finishing: Refining surfaces in manufacturing (e.g., machinery parts, architectural metal).
 
These pads are essential tools for anyone seeking to restore, enhance, or perfect surface finishes across multiple industries.
